Why Every Small Business Needs a CRM in 2026 ๐Ÿ“ˆ

A good Customer Relationship Management (CRM) system centralizes contact info, tracks interactions, automates follow-ups, and provides insights to grow revenue. Benefits include:

  • โœ… Better lead organization and conversion rates
  • โœ… Improved customer retention and satisfaction
  • โœ… Automated email sequences and task reminders
  • โœ… Accurate sales forecasting and reporting
  • โœ… Team collaboration without chaos
  • โœ… Scalability as your business grows

Without a CRM, small businesses often lose deals due to forgotten follow-ups or scattered information in spreadsheets and email inboxes.

Top 6 Best CRM Software for Small Businesses in 2026 ๐Ÿ†

1. HubSpot CRM โ€“ Best Overall & Free Option โญ

HubSpot remains a favorite for small businesses thanks to its generous free plan and all-in-one ecosystem.

  • Pricing: Free for core CRM (unlimited users & contacts); paid plans start ~$20โ€“$25/user/month
  • Key Features: Contact management, deal pipelines, email tracking, marketing automation, service hub, powerful free reporting, AI tools (Breeze)
  • Best For: Businesses wanting marketing + sales integration, startups, and growing teams

Pros: Extremely user-friendly, excellent free tier, strong support
Cons: Advanced features become expensive as you scale

Perfect if you need more than just sales tracking.

2. Pipedrive โ€“ Best for Sales-Focused Teams ๐Ÿ’ฐ

Pipedrive excels at visual pipeline management.

  • Pricing: Starts around $14โ€“$30/user/month
  • Key Features: Visual deal pipelines, activity reminders, AI-powered insights, email integration, forecasting, mobile app
  • Best For: Sales teams, agencies, and B2B companies focused on closing deals

Pros: Simple and intuitive for sales processes
Cons: Less robust marketing tools than HubSpot

Highly rated for its focus on what matters most โ€” moving deals forward.

3. Zoho CRM / Bigin by Zoho โ€“ Best Budget & Customizable Option ๐ŸŒŸ

Zoho offers incredible value with deep customization.

  • Pricing: Free for up to 3 users; paid plans start ~$14โ€“$20/user/month (Bigin even lower)
  • Key Features: Advanced workflows, AI (Zia), inventory integration, telephony, 800+ integrations, strong mobile experience
  • Best For: Small teams wanting maximum features without high costs

Pros: Affordable, highly customizable, great for growing businesses
Cons: Can feel overwhelming for absolute beginners

Excellent for service-based businesses and those needing accounting integration.

4. Salesforce Starter Suite โ€“ Best for Scalability ๐Ÿฆ

Salesforce brings enterprise power to small businesses.

  • Pricing: Starts around $25/user/month (Starter Suite)
  • Key Features: Customizable dashboards, Einstein AI, robust reporting, seamless scaling to full Salesforce
  • Best For: Ambitious small businesses planning rapid growth

Pros: Extremely powerful and future-proof
Cons: Steeper learning curve than HubSpot or Pipedrive

5. Freshsales (by Freshworks) โ€“ Best AI-Driven CRM ๐Ÿค–

Freshsales stands out with built-in AI for lead prioritization.

  • Pricing: Starts around $9โ€“$15/user/month
  • Key Features: AI lead scoring, visual pipelines, phone & email integration, built-in calling
  • Best For: Teams wanting smart automation on a budget

6. Monday CRM โ€“ Best for Visual Project & Team Management ๐Ÿ“Š

Combines CRM with work management.

  • Pricing: Starts ~$12/user/month
  • Best For: Businesses that want CRM + task/project management in one tool

Other strong options: Less Annoying CRM (simple), HoneyBook (creative/service businesses), and Capsule CRM.

How to Choose the Best CRM for Your Small Business ๐ŸŽฏ

Ask these questions:

  • Whatโ€™s your main goal โ€” sales, marketing, or customer service?
  • How many users will need access?
  • Do you need advanced automation or just basic contact management?
  • Whatโ€™s your monthly budget?
  • Are you already using tools like Gmail, QuickBooks, or Shopify?

Pro Tip: Most CRMs offer free trials (14โ€“30 days). Test with your real data and team before deciding.

Step-by-Step: How to Implement a New CRM ๐Ÿ“

  1. Define your needs and success metrics
  2. Compare 2โ€“3 options using the table above
  3. Sign up for trials and import sample contacts
  4. Train your team (most have built-in onboarding)
  5. Set up pipelines, automations, and integrations
  6. Go live and review after 30 days
  7. Adjust and optimize based on usage

Common Mistakes to Avoid โŒ

  • Choosing based only on price (hidden costs matter)
  • Overcomplicating setup with too many custom fields early on
  • Not training the team properly
  • Ignoring mobile access for on-the-go sales
  • Failing to maintain data hygiene (duplicate contacts, outdated info)

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) โ“

What is the best free CRM for small businesses?
HubSpot CRM offers the most generous and functional free plan in 2026.

How much does CRM software typically cost?
Free to $25+ per user per month. Many small businesses start under $50โ€“$100 total monthly.

Can a small business with 2โ€“5 employees benefit from CRM?
Absolutely โ€” even solo entrepreneurs see huge improvements in organization and follow-ups.

Is it hard to switch CRMs later?
It can be time-consuming due to data migration, so choose carefully and use trials.

Do I need marketing features in my CRM?
If you do email campaigns or content marketing, yes โ€” HubSpot or Zoho shine here.

Which CRM is easiest for beginners?
HubSpot and Pipedrive are the most beginner-friendly.
